Send us a textAlex Mackenzie-Low first put a band together in 2013, near the end of his time studying music business and recording arts at CU Denver. He put the band together in order to create an album of original songs, and the group grew from there.The group was originally named A-Mac DZ, a nickname Alex received in high school. Scott MacKenzie hosts the Industrial Talk podcast, highlighting industry innovations and professionals. He promotes CAP Logistics for supply chain insights and encourages industry professionals to share their stories through podcasting. Scott discusses the importance of energy as a service with Alex Flournoy from Baseline Energy Services. Alex explains their business model of renting portable natural gas generators, offering a flat monthly fee that includes maintenance and parts. They have grown from 12 units in 2012 to 1200 today, meeting the increasing demand for electricity in oil fields. Alex Mackenzie is a stand-up comedian and founder of the VLOG and Podcast titled An Experiment Called Life. In 2019, Alex made headlines by quitting his six figure pulp mill job in Prince George, selling his house and buying an RV to pursue comedy as a full time career. Now Alex is in international demand and tours arounds the world. This includes the Melbourne Comedy Festival, Adelaide Fringe Festival, Perth Fringe Festival, the Hungry for Laughs Comedy Tour and more! Double submission means automatic disqualification from a job. Simply put, a hiring company won't know which recruiting firm to pay. the ultimate loser is the job seeker.Download this week's podcast for tips to ensure you are avoiding double submissions on jobs you are interested in. Many job seekers are unaware that all major recruitment companies use Application Tracking Systems (ATS) to efficiently manage their job orders and pool of candidates. Thus, to be more successful in your job search, your resume has to be formatted to work effectively with this industry specific software.
